[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]

[debian-users:28323] Re: Dlink DE660



At Thu, 10 May 2001 17:45:11 +0900,
Tomoo Nomura <nomurat@xxxxxxxxx> wrote:
> 
> driverは何が使われているのでしょう? eth0: NE2000 Compatible とでていま
> すが、ne, n2, ne2, ne2k-pci?

こちらのsyslogやdaemon.logには、下記のような記録が残っています。参考にな
るでしょうか?

cardmgr[147]: initializing socket 0
cardmgr[147]: socket 0: D-Link DE-660 Ethernet
cardmgr[147]: executing: 'insmod /lib/modules/2.2.17/pcmcia/8390.o'
cardmgr[147]: executing: 'insmod /lib/modules/2.2.17/pcmcia/pcnet_cs.o'
kernel: eth0: NE2000 Compatible: io 0x300, irq 5, hw_addr 00:80:C8:87:53:41
cardmgr[147]: executing: './network start eth0'

> いずれにせよ、DE600やDE620をloadしようとしたのがいけなかったようです。
> でも、何が使われているのでしょう? modprobeではわかりませんね。調べる方
> 法ありますか?

lsmodで現在使用中のモジュールが出ますね。DE-660を使っているなら、8390と
pcnet_csがそうです。具体的に、カードとモジュールの対応を調べるのであれば、
前述のログファイルを参照するか、下記の方法とか。

(1) "cardctl ident"を実行して、そのカードの識別情報を得ます。DE-660じゃ
    ないんですが、例えばこんな風に出ます。
    
    Socket 0:
      product info: "Ethernet", "Adapter", "2.0"
      manfid: 0x0149, 0xc1ab
      function: 6 (network)
    Socket 1:
      no product info available

(2) 得た情報と/etc/pcmcia/configを突き合わせて、どのモジュールに対応して
    いるかを調べます。上の例だとこれ(↓)が該当します。

    card "NE2000 Compatible Ethernet"
      manfid 0x0149, 0xc1ab
      bind "pcnet_cs"

    という訳で、"pcnet_cs"を使っていることが分かります。

# 諸先輩方、つっこみをお待ちしております。

///// ------------------------------------------------------------------
-O-O-    斉藤 秀格 (SAITO Shukaku) @ PUGH (Palm Users Group in Hokkaido)
  _      E-Mail: master@xxxxxxxxxx  (ぱふ)   新URL: http://i.am/PUGH/
                                             旧URL: http://beam.at/PUGH/